#abb58e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#abb58e is composed of 67.1% red, 71% green and 55.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 5.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 21.5% yellow and 29% black. It has a hue angle of 75.4 degrees, a saturation of 20.9% and a lightness of 63.3%. #abb58e color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#576b1d. Closest websafe color is: #99cc99.

Shades and Tints of #abb58e

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050604 is the darkest color, while #fafbf9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#abb58e

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a4a79c is the less saturated color, while #cefd46 is the most saturated one.
